Jak wyświetlić datę utworzenia pliku w systemie Linux?

Możesz mieć problemy z wyświetleniem daty utworzenia pliku na serwerze Linux więcej niż jeden raz. Jeśli kiedykolwiek się zastanawiałeś jak mogę zobaczyć datę? utwórz plik w linux jesteś we właściwym miejscu.

W tym artykule nauczymy Cię, jak uzyskać crtime lub CReation Time, czyli datę dostępu, modyfikacji i utworzenia pliku w systemie. GNU / Linux ten

Pamiętaj, że data utworzenia pliku w systemie Linux będzie znana tylko wtedy, gdy system plików został utworzony w ZEW4 ten Jeśli wręcz przeciwnie, jest wcześniej, nie można poznać tych danych.

Zanim zaczniesz, sprawdź, czy istnieje system plików EXT4, musisz wpisać do pliku polecenie df-T. Gdy to potwierdzimy przystępujemy do konsultacji i wizualizacji data utworzenia plików w systemie Linux.

Jeśli otrzymamy poprzednie wyjście w katalogu, myślnik w środku pola ” Narodziny” oznacza, że ​​system plików, nad którym pracujemy, nie obsługuje zapisywania daty utworzenia, więc data ta nie może zostać wyświetlona.

W rezultacie narzędzia przestrzeni użytkownika mogą nie być w stanie prawidłowo odbierać tych informacji, przynajmniej w starszych wersjach.



Jak wyświetlić datę utworzenia pliku Linux w zaledwie kilku krokach?

Kiedy użyć systemy operacyjne, takie jak Linux , każdy element sam w sobie jest oznaczony jako plik i za każdym razem, gdy dokonamy zmian w którymkolwiek z nich, są one zapisywane w i-węźle.

W celu zdobycia INODE_NUMBER lub numer i-węzła w pliku, powinniśmy go szukać w następujący sposób: Jest i plik ten Dzięki temu możemy uzyskać numer i-węzła, którego potrzebujemy w następnym poleceniu.

Linux odpowiada za rozróżnianie i wybieranie każdego pliku o odpowiednim numerze i-węzła, który nie jest tą samą nazwą, pod którą został utworzony. Chodzi o to, aby użyć polecenia „Statystyki” lub „Statystyki” jak sama nazwa wskazuje, do wyświetlania statusu systemu plików poprzez generowanie przydatnych informacji, takich jak:

  • Data utworzenia pliku
  • Numer i-węzła
  • Wprowadzono modyfikacje
  • Ostatnia zmiana statusu
  • Uwzględniono ostatni dostęp

Aby to zrobić, musisz zacząć od wylistowania katalogu głównego systemu, który zawiera przeglądany plik. W Linuksie istnieją z parametrami takimi jak m.in.

  • Ctime pokazując czas zmiany
  • Lubić , tworzy czas dostępu
  • M godzina , czas modyfikacji
  • rok , data i godzina utworzenia pliku.

Znajdź datę utworzenia pliku

Jak wyjaśniliśmy wcześniej, użyjemy Crtime, aby móc wyświetlić datę i godzinę utworzenia pliku Linux. Ponieważ ten parametr odpowiada za znalezienie i-węzła pliku, za pomocą polecenia: stat $ stat.

Aby wykonać tę akcję, musisz przejść do katalogu, w którym znajduje się plik, a stamtąd przeanalizować wyświetlane informacje, takie jak ostatnio odwiedzany i modyfikowany, linki, rozmiar, numer i-węzła itp.

Teraz z numerem i-węzła skopiujemy i wkleimy do katalogu, zachowując nawiasy w następujący sposób: debugfs -R 'stat’ / developer / sda1 ten Gdzie / dev / sda1 to miejsce, w którym znajduje się dysk. I widzimy, że w harmonogramie mamy datę, której szukaliśmy.

Jeśli chcesz zobaczyć zmodyfikowane daty, musisz użyć opcji długiej listy (-Ten), wszystkie daty modyfikacja pliku są wyświetlane domyślnie na Linuksie ten

Jeśli dodasz również „ -ου ”, otrzymasz datę ostatniego otwarcia pliku do odczytu lub edycji.

Tak łatwo nauczyć się wyświetlać datę utworzenia Plik Linux ten Jeśli masz jakieś pytania, nie wahaj się pozostawić ich na dłużej w obszarze komentarzy.

Dodaj komentarz